Full Description
November 2006. Systematic Fieldwalking and Metal-detecting Survey.
Field survey on proposed line of Norwich Northern Distributor Road (Field 20).
Finds recovered included:
20 prehistoric worked flints.
2 medieval pottery sherds.
1 ?medieval decorated fitting/clasp.
4 post-medieval coins, 1 clay tobacco pipe fragment and 1 buckle.
1 ?post-medieval thimble.
1 undatable lead weight and 1 copper alloy sheet fragment.
See reports (S1) and (S2) for further details.
Previously recorded under NHER 18126.

2007. Trial Trenching.
Evaluation of site on proposed line of Norwich Northern Distributor Road (Phase 1).
The three trenches excavated at this location revealed no archaeologically significant remains, despite being positioned to investigate a previously identified cropmark enclosure (NHER 18126).
A small assemblage of unstratified finds was recovered including small, irregular struck flints of probable Late Neolithic or Bronze Age date, 2 medieval pottery sherds and a medieval/post-medieval roof tile fragment.
See report (S3) and NHER 61132 for further details.
Previously recorded under NHER 18126.
